I was wondering at what point in PB mode does the HARM seeker start looking for targets.  I fired a harm at a WP about 60nm off my nose.  Before the HARM reached top of loft, it veered of to the left to hit a SAM site 34.5 degrees to my left and 53nm away. Almost 40nm from the original waypoint I fired at.  Is this correct?  I have the track, but it is 2:30 long. *Edit - Looking at the Tacview, at the point just before the missile turns the SA-6 site is almost 45 degrees off to the missile's left. so basically at least a 90 degree seeker cone, seems a bit excessive, but I cannot find any documentation indicating any different. One would think that the primary modes used for SEAD irl would not go quite that far from the targeted waypoint.

HARM does have a wide seeker FOR but the issue I have seen is that all HARM no matter what mode will go off track 1-2sec after launch if it spots a valid target. My understanding is that this behavior should be delayed until in the target area and not so immediately off the rail.

HARM does have a wide seeker FOR but the issue I have seen is that all HARM no matter what mode will go off track 1-2sec after launch if it spots a valid target. My understanding is that this behavior should be delayed until in the target area and not so immediately off the rail.
Indeed, in PB, the seeker should look for an emitter within 10 NM of the designated point, IIRC.

In single player, PB seemed to be working fine so far in my missions, against S300 and SA15. Well... 'working' refers to heading toward the correct WPT and the closest, specified threat, not effectiveness. The HARMs get blown out of the sky unless the SEAD is overwhelming.

The only problematic mode for me was SP, against SA15's. I tried it only a few times so I'm not going to claim to narrow down the issue. In my last mission I fired the HARM from A/A master mode (PBLK), a few nm from the SA15 that was tracking me and ready to launch. The HARM turned 160 deg. and headed for a friendly CBG, 130 nm away. I switched to A/G mode, turned around and fired in SP (PBLK). This time the HARM headed in the right direction. The master modes shouldn't matter and most likely switching to A/G was not the reason why the missile tracked the highest threat this time...  I'll try to follow up on this when I have time.

I'm thinking that the HARM Pullback in A/A got stuck to the first emitter it saw when it came online (so, the emitter of one of the CBG's ships)? Which got fixed when you entered A/G mode and it started actually categorizing threats again. Just a thought.

Of course, it should run in the background and continuously categorize and evaluate threats, regardless of the mode (or the status of the HRM OVRD option). If it doesn't, then it's a bug.

It'd also be good to be able to see your HUD or EW page, to see the boxed emitter symbol for both Pullback launches.
